Sarah Morrill was born 14 Oct. 1650 in Salisbury, Massachsuetts.

She married Philip Rowell, son of Valentine and Joanne Pinder Rowell of Salisbury on 5 Jan 1670. Phillip was a carpenter, like his father and grandfather. He was also licensed by the court to operate an inn. He served as constable and and worked as a mail courier. He was killed by Indians shortly after the birth of their seventh child.

On 31 July 1695[1] Sarah married as his second wife, Onesophorus Page, son of John and Mary (Marsh) Page. Mary the daughter of George Marsh.[2]

On 29 May 1708 she married for the third time to Daniel Merrill as his second wife.

Sarah died on 11 Sept 1731.[3][4][5]
